Dystrophin Expression Patterns within Drosophila melanogaster Midgut

  • What was your favorite part of doing the research project, and why?

My favorite part of doing this research project was being able to see how gene expression changed across different regions of the Drosophila melanogaster midgut. I liked this part because it showed that genes such as Dys, Dg, Syn1, and Syn2 are not expressed the same way in every region, which suggests that different parts of the gut may have different structural or functional needs. It was interesting to connect patterns in the data to possible biological roles in tissue organization, stability, and function.

  • What is one specific skill in biology and/or research that you learned through this project? Give an example of how you used this in your project.

One specific research skill I learned through this project was how to analyze RNA-seq expression data across tissues or anatomical regions. For example, I used RNA-seq data from the ANVIL platform and examined the expression of Dys, Dg, Syn1, and Syn2 across the different midgut regions. I then compared the counts between regions and used that information to make bar graphs and summarize expression patterns. This helped me understand how RNA-seq can be used to identify differential gene expression and interpret possible biological significance.
